“Woman in Black 2: Angel of Death” hit horror sequel trailer (video) November 24, 2014 - 16:30 AMT PanARMENIAN.Net - The Woman in Black 2: Angel of Death has released a new trailer, according to Digital Spy. Phoebe Fox, Jeremy Irvine, Helen McCrory and Oaklee Pendergast star in director Tom Harper's horror sequel. The film is set four decades after the events of the Daniel Radcliffe-starring 2012 Woman in Black. Angel of Death is set during World War II. Eel Marsh House becomes a refuge for teacher Eve (Fox) and her students.Eve begins to wonder whether they are alone on the island, and slowly becomes aware of a sinister force. The Woman in Black: Angel of Death released on January 30, 2015 in the US and February 13, 2015 in the UK.
